Concrete mudjacking services involve the process of raising and leveling sunken or uneven concrete surfaces by injecting a mixture of materials beneath the existing slab. This technique typically uses a slurry composed of water, soil, cement, and other aggregates to fill voids and restore the original elevation of the concrete. The procedure is designed to be minimally invasive, often requiring only small access holes to pump the material underneath the affected area. As a result, mudjacking provides a practical alternative to replacing entire concrete slabs, offering a quicker and less disruptive solution.

This service addresses common issues related to uneven or settled concrete, such as cracked driveways, uneven sidewalks, or sunken patios. These problems can create hazards for pedestrians and vehicles, increase the risk of further damage, and diminish the overall appearance of a property. Mudjacking helps to stabilize the concrete, improve safety, and restore functionality by leveling out surfaces that have shifted over time due to soil settling, erosion, or other ground movement factors.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Cost Range - The typical cost for concrete mudjacking services varies from $500 to $1,500 per slab. Larger or more complex projects may cost more, depending on the extent of the work needed.

Factors Affecting Price - Costs depend on the size and number of slabs to be lifted, with prices increasing for larger areas. Local labor rates and material costs can also influence the overall expense.

Average Cost per Square Foot - On average, mudjacking costs between $3 and $6 per square foot. This estimate can fluctuate based on soil conditions and accessibility of the site.

Additional Expenses - Extra charges may apply for extensive repairs, surface preparation, or if underlying issues require additional work. Contact local pros to get a detailed estimate tailored to specific project need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ete mudjacking? Concrete mudjacking is a process that involves injecting a mixture of soil, cement, and other materials beneath a sunken or uneven concrete slab to lift and level it.

How long does mudjacking typically last? The longevity of mudjacking depends on factors like soil conditions and the quality of work, but many repairs can last several years when performed properly by local service providers.

Is mudjacking suitable for all types of concrete surfaces? Mudjacking is generally suitable for driveways, sidewalks, and slabs that have settled or shifted, but a professional assessment can determine if it’s appropriate for specific situations.

What are the benefits of choosing mudjacking over replacement? Mudjacking is often less invasive, more cost-effective, and quicker than replacing concrete slabs, making it a popular choice for repairing uneven surfaces.
